Objectives and Location Factors for Entrepreneurs

An entrepreneur like Emily, who is starting a business, typically has various objectives. They may include achieving financial independence, fulfilling a personal vision, contributing to the community, or with an innovative idea. These objectives drive the entrepreneur's motivation and decision-making throughout the business journey.

When evaluating the location for her coffee shop, Emily should consider the following five factors:

  1. Foot traffic: Areas with high pedestrian activity increase the likelihood of attracting customers.
  2. Accessibility and visibility: An easy-to-find location can enhance customer convenience.
  3. Competition: Proximity to competitors can influence customer choice and pricing.
  4. Demographics: The local population should match her target market.
  5. Lease terms and cost: Affordable rent without restrictive clauses is crucial for a startup.

The right location can significantly impact a business's success by ensuring maximum exposure to potential customers and aligning with the entrepreneur's business strategy.

Specialization can also influence the success of a coffee shop. A focus on distinctive products, like specialty lattes or unique sandwiches, can result in a competitive edge and higher profitability.
